2. Adjust Mouse Settings
You can also customize your mouse pointer by adjusting settings directly in Windows.
- To do that, click on the Windows search bar and type Settings.
- Open Settings and go to Bluetooth and Devices.
- On the right panel, click on Mouse, then select Additional Mouse Settings options.
- In the Mouse Properties window, go to the Pointers tab.
- Select Normal Select.
- Click on the Browse option and navigate to where you saved the custom cursor.
- Now, select the downloaded cursor file and click Open.
- Then click on Apply, then OK to confirm the change.
- You can also select cursors provided by Windows. For that click on the Browse menu from the Pointers section and then choose a cursor from the list, then select Open. Then click on Apply then OK.
3. Customize Other Pointers
You can replace other pointers for example loading icon, text cursor by repeating the previous method for each one.
- You can also download and select different cursors for each function as needed. Like if you want to change the Text cursor, in the Mouse Properties window, go to the Browse option.
- Then in the Customize section select Text Select.
- Now click on Browse and navigate to the cursor file you have saved. Select a cursor.
- Then click on Open. Select Apply, then OK to save the changes.
